- armour hopper: pulls armour and clothing out of the workshop and any linked workshops. Useful if you have some machine that can break them apart, or just to move them from other workshops to your location
- weapons hopper: same thing, except for weapons
- remote ammo hopper: will pull any ammo from OTHER linked settlements to your location, but never from the current settlement. Useful if you need to shift a ton of nuka-nukes from other workshops to your location in survival mode. Or just to make sure you didn't forget about some ammo you left in some settlement.
All three have the same blacklist functionality as the 3.0 junk hopper. I.e., any items put directly into the hopper's inventory will tell it NOT to pull those items from workshops. E.g., if you don't want the bulky robot armour chests pulled, put a robot armour chest in the hopper.
